> I am preparing the text of a well-beloved Latvian song, "Kas tie tādi," in slightly modified transcription to help a chorus pronounce it reasonably, and am writing to request help from you who really know the language and the text. 
> 
> As you know, standard Latvian orthography uses a single letter, e , to represent two different sounds: "closed" [ɛ] and "open" [æ]; the former sounds something like US standard pronunciation of the vowel in "head"or "led" or "gem"; the latter sounds more like the vowel in US standard "had"or "lad" or "jam". (As with other vowels, both of these "e"-variants can occur short or long, standardly written "e" or "ē".) If you don't know the language, when you meet a graphic "e" or "ē" you can't very well tell which pronunciation to give it, like head/led/gem or had/lad/jam. 
> 
> In the text below (four verses), my intention is to indicate this difference by using an arbitrary "e*" for the open (had/lad/jam) variant. I have done my best to do so, but there are probably some mistakes remaining. > Kas tie tādi, kas dziedāja,
> Bez saulītes vakarā?
> Tie ir visi bāra bē*rni,
> Bargu kungu klausītāj’.
>  
> 2.
> Kurin’ ugun, silda gaisu,
> Slauka gaužas asaras,
> Krimta cietu pe*lavmaizi,
> Avotiņa mē*rcē*dam’.
>  
> 3.
> Saulīt vē*lu vakarāi,
> Sēžas zeltā laiviņā,
> Rītā, agri uzlē*kdama,
> Atstāj laivu līgojot.
>  
> 4.
> Kam, saulīte, vē*lu lēci,
> Kur tik ilgi kavējies?
> Aiz viņiemi kalniņiemi,
> Bāra bē*rnus sildīdam’.
>  
> [note: e* pronounced like ‘had/lad/jam']
